Booked last minute for one night with no prior knowledge of the establishment. Enjoyed my stay immensely. This modest hotel succeeds in creating a really homely vibe and is staffed throughout with very decent human beings. I loved my room - a spacious double with a full en suite. A modern and vigorous shower was a huge plus point as was the mini fridge - with enough space to chill two large cans of beer! A Nespresso coffee machine and capsules is another nice touch along with a full range of bathroom essentials - I slept well. I observed a family having lunch in the bar …. the food looked fabulous and I regret that I didn’t have the opportunity to test the chef. I will definitely contrive a reason to come back. An excellent experience overall.

Please note this is a review of the restaurant only. We went in at lunch time on a Sunday after a walk nearby. We were asked if we had a booking - despite there only being 2 other tables occupied, and nobody else coming in while we were there. The staff tried to seat us in a darker corner, but gave us one the several free window seats when we asked. There was no atmosphere or ambience at all. We asked if it would be possible to play some music, at which point they turned on a CD of melancholic 1930/1940s music (we heard someone say it had been repeated several times before). Staff (including the lady on the front desk) generally seemed quite dour and unenthusiastic, and it wasn’t a particularly welcoming experience. The food was distinctly average and had clearly been sat out in the kitchen for a while. Soup was supposedly carrot and orange, but tasted only of carrot. The venison starter had very little venison, and for how it tasted could have been any meat. Meat served with the roast was 2 thin slices. Yorkshire puddings were very dry and lacking taste, some were burnt. Roast potatoes were yellow from the amount of oil, very dry and lacking taste. I’ve never had a soda and lime that tasted so little of lime. Overall a very bizarre and underwhelming experience and wouldn’t recommend.

Stayed here for 2 nights whilst visiting a friend who lives in the town, all staff we met were professional and friendly, breakfast was absolutely delicious both mornings and they actually cook there toast properly and not just hot bread!! Had the full Scottish the first morning and avocado and poached eggs on toast the second morning. We ate in the hotel for dinner on the Sunday night and it was a roast, I had beef and my husband the lamb, it was all well cooked, our only criticism is the main came out really quickly after the starter. Room was lovely, a comfy bed, coffee machine and good bathroom with bath and shower. Very squeaky floors but it’s an old old building so can’t be helped, It looks a little tatty from the outside but don’t let that put you off and we would certainly stay here again whilst visiting.
